Detailed Technology Description
The invention is an architectural component of new generation for the creation of continuous façades high performance. The invention can be the subject of the most advanced design methods performative "Multi criteria", as it incorporates qualities
that make it efficient for efficiency strategies, energy (almost). It is a glass tile transparent medium to large sized complex shape that can be produced by molding - a technique relatively economical and environmentally friendly - when compared to the processes typical of the production of float glass for the building.
